Astra Logger

This is a common nodejs library for logging in aws lambda. It's a simple wrapper around console.log and decorates emitted log messages with some additional structure that is used by graylog to enhance our logging.

Usage

You can use the logger anywhere in your code base, but it's a singleton and should be configured in each of your handlers, in order to tack on the extra structure to each message. Specifically, you should ensure you set the tenant_id:

Note Depending on your typescript config and linting rules, you may need to disable the import-name rule. Typescript has different rules for default imports.

handler script

// tslint:disable-next-line: import-name
import Log from '@adastradev/astra-logger';

Log.config({ tenant_id: <some id>});

Log.debug('here I am!');

Other scripts, like controllers

// tslint:disable-next-line: import-name
import Log from '@adastradev/astra-logger';

Log.info('Processing request with payload', someObject);
